Job Description:
Project leadership through management of necessary human and technical resources. Ensure project selection and departmental activities are in support of system and department strategic initiatives.
Prioritize work appropriately to maintain operational effectiveness and efficiency.
Direct personnel functions for the department, including hiring, mentoring, leadership, coaching, evaluating, termination and salary administration.
Assume a leadership role in the development of department strategies and tactics, planning, reviewing and monitoring activities that provide value to key customers and align and support their KPI’s.
Develop and maintain relationships with key customers, project leadership and vendors.
Oversight in diagnosis, resolution and communication of failures encountered in application software and related technologies.
